Per Michigan Compiled Laws 46.401, the Washtenaw County Apportionment Commission must meet "within 60 days after the publication of the latest United States official decennial census figures... [to] apportion the county into not less than 5 nor more than [21] county commissioner districts as nearly of equal population as is practicable..." The Apportionment Commission consists of the County Clerk, County Treasurer, Prosecuting Attorney, the Washtenaw County Democratic Party Chair, and the Washtenaw County Republican Party Chair.
The Detroit Region Aerotropolis Development Corporation is a four-community, two-county public-private economic development partnership with the Wayne County Airport Authority. Its mission is driving corporate expansion and new investments around the Detroit Metro and Willow Run airports. The County Administrator is the Washtenaw County representative.

The Statutory Drainage Board meets monthly to oversee the management of drains established under Chapter 20 of the Michigan Drain Code, which are established for public health, convenience or welfare. Chapter 21 provides for procedures in multi-county projects. The Drainage Boards consists of three members: the Washtenaw County Water Resources Commissioner, the Chair of the Board of Commissioners, and one additional member of the Board of Commissioners.

Each of the 83 County Election Commissions in the state is comprised of the county clerk, the chief judge of probate of the county or probate court district, and the county treasurer. Election Commission members are responsible for: authorizing the printing of ballots for use in elections, furnishing specified election supplies, holding hearings to determine the factualness and clarify of the wording used on recall petitions, establishing precinct boundary lines for school districts that are contained within more than one city or township, and making temporary appointments to fill vacancies on a township board, if the number of vacancies on the township board results in the loss of a quorum on the board.
The Washtenaw Emergency Communications Consortium is the operational arm of the Washtenaw Emergency Communications millage. They operate a seven-tower Michigan Public Safety Communications System (MPSCS) sub-system that provides voice communications for all first responders in the area. Membership consists of: the County Administrator, the County Finance Director, and three individuals representing the police, fire, and emergency medical service providers in the County.
